Douglas A-20 Boston

 

Aircraft Douglas A-20 “Boston” from the Soviet 1st Guards Mine-Torpedo Aviation Regiment “30” (1st GMATAP) of the Red Army Air Force – yellow (torpedo-carriere) and “22” (“bomber”) in flight to the target. The Great Patriotic War of the Russian Nation.
Original signature: “Thirty before the torpedo salvo.” 19 III 45, 16.10. ”
A-20 “Boston” bombers were delivered from the USA to the USSR under the Act of the Lend-Lease.

Eastern Front of the Third Reich during World War II in Europe.

 

Douglas A-20 “Boston” “30” -yellow was used by the crews:
1. Gagiev – Demidov – Sokolov
2. Podyachev-Zayfman-Grechin

 

Location: USSR
Time when the photo was taken: March 19, 1945
